Abstract

1,035,623. Shock absorbers. GIRLING Ltd. Nov. 6, 1962 [Nov. 7. 1961], No. 39776/61. Heading F2S. A shock damper system is adjusted to be connected between a road vehicle wheel and the spring mass resiliently supported by the wheel and comprises a main fluid displacement shock damper including two relatively movable parts or assemblies one of which is adjusted to be connected to the road wheel and an auxiliary harmonic damper mechanism which partly is constituted by the one part or by part of the one assembly. In the construction shown the auxiliary damper comprises a spring-loaded annular inertia weight M. The weight is provided with resilient buffers Q moulded to a plate S and secured by a rivet R. In a modification the inertia weight is cylindrical and works in an extension of the working chamber (Fig. 2, not shown). In a further embodiment a cylindrical weight working in a cylinder is combined with a semi-rotary type shock absorber (Fig. 3, not shown).
